guys quick question for a j1, the procedure is..... get a contract, send a copy to home country office for a no objection certificate send a copy to ecfmg with the online form and the original back to the matched college. get the ds 109 number... which is released to the hospital of match apply for a visa witht e ds 109 number. Now how do i come to know bout the number
